Household of Joanna Janssens

She is married to Joannes Cornelius Paeshuys.

They got married on February 18, 1710 at Viersel, Antwerpen, Belgium, she was 21 years old.


Child(ren):

  1. Joannes Paeshuys  1716-????
  2. Henrici Paeshuys  1725-1794
